Abstract
An optical lens includes a plastic lens body and a plurality of light-absorbing particles. The light-absorbing particles are dispersed in the plastic lens body, are present in an amount ranging from 0.01 wt % to 0.05 wt % based on the total weight of the optical lens, and are capable of absorbing infrared having a wavelength greater than 1100 nm.
